"There is an entire day during a festival in Nepal dedicated solely to thanking dogs for their loyalty and friendship. The time itself is called “Diwali” celebrated by Hindus, and is a ‘festival of lights’ celebrated by millions every year in the fall, in India, Nepal and elsewhere.
Specific to Nepal, there is a day during this celebration dedicated to all the dogs, called Kukur Tihar, specifically to thank our four-legged companions for always being our loyal friends."
